Investing in tire alignment is crucial for sustaining vehicle performance and securing long-term reliability.Frequent Alert Indicators of Tire IssuesWhile driving, subtle alterations in vehicle performance can highlight underlying tire problems that require attention. Common warning signs include uneven tire wear, which may point to misalignment or incorrect inflation. Operators should also watch for vibrations or pulling to one side, implying that tires may be unbalanced or damaged. Furthermore, a noticeable decrease in tire pressure can cause poor handling and increased fuel consumption. Checking for visible bulges, cracks, or punctures is important, as these can affect tire integrity. Lastly, excessive road noise might signal a need for replacement. Promptly addressing these signs can prevent more serious issues and boost overall vehicle safety. Identifying these indicators allows drivers to take proactive steps, ensuring their tires keep peak performance and longevity. In conclusion, professional tire services not only secure optimum performance but also champion well-being, rendering them an integral part of vehicle upkeep.Frequently Requested QuestionsHow Many Times Should I Rotate My Tires?Most professionals recommend turning tires every 5,000 to 7,500 miles. Routine rotation promotes even wear, lengthening tire life and boosting vehicle performance. Maintaining this schedule can guarantee safer and more efficient driving experiences.What air inflation Must I Keep?The recommended tire pressure usually falls between 30 to 35 PSI, subject to the vehicle.
